WebAIRSHIPS. The airships operate by the Principle of Archimedes: "Bodies submerged into a fluid receive from it a lifting force which is equal to the mass of the displaced fluid. The airship is filled with a lifting gas (Helium). The atmospheric air has a higher specific weight than the lifting gas. The airship envelope filled with the light gas ... One cubic foot of helium will lift about 28.2 grams, so multiply the volume of the balloon by 28.2. … uk carrier bag manufacturersWebCalculator for the uplift of a helium-filled balloon or other things lighter than air. The mass is the total mass of the device which should take off. Air density at normal conditions is about 1.2 kilograms per cubic meter.
